Dick, Wouldn't "society at large" include "at-risk individuals"? If that's the case, then "as well as" is out of place; something like "especially at-risk individuals" would seem more appropriate. I think that's what's throwing you--"as well as" usually compounds, but you can't compound something by adding something it already includes. "Everybody, as well as at-risk individuals"... Seems goofy. Are "at-risk individuals" outside of mainstream (at large?) society. If so, then that should be make more explicit. Even so, the commas make it awkward. Here are my choices: Good policy will come when mainstream society as well as those outside the mainstream who are most at-risk are educated about HPV. (Commas would make it seem like an aside while "as well as" compounds. I would advise against it.) Good policy will come when society at large, especially those most at-risk, is educated about HPV.
